Wayne L. Helsby

Partner

Orlando Office

Professional Experience
  • Attorney with the Firm since August 1, 1981
  • Managing Partner – Orlando Office
Professional Experience
  • Chair of the Florida Bar’s Trial Lawyers Section, 2012-2013
  • Secretary/Treasurer of the Florida Bar’s Trial Lawyers Section, 2010-2011
  • Member, Executive Council of the Florida Bar’s Trial Lawyer’s Section, 2008-2010
  • President, Orange County Bar Association, 2004-05
  • Member, Judicial Nominating Commission, Ninth Judicial Circuit 2004-'08; Chair 2006-'07
  • President, Young Lawyers Division of Florida Bar, 1992-1993
  • Board Member, Florida Bar Board of Governors, Young Lawyers Division, 1988-1991
  • Board Member, Florida Bar Board of Governors, 1991-1993
  • Executive Committee, Orange County Bar Association, 1994-1996, 1997-1998, 2005-2006
  • Board Member, Hillsborough County Bar Association’s Young Lawyers Section, 1984-1985
  • Florida Supreme Court's Committee on Professionalism
  • Listed as one of "The Best Lawyers" in – 2005, 2006, 2007, and 2010
  • Florida Trend's Florida Legal Elite 2011
  • Martindale Hubbell AV Rating
Community Involvement
  • Board of Directors, University of Orlando Foundation, Inc. 1988-1990
  • Board of Directors, Boys and Girls Clubs of Central Florida , 1987-1991
  • Board Member, United Methodist Church, Florida Conference, Board of Ordained Ministry, 1996
  • Board of Directors, Central Florida Homeless Coalition, 1998-1999
Court Admissions
  • U.S. District Court for the Middle District of Florida
  • U.S. Court of Appeals for the Eleventh Circuit
  • U.S. District Court for the Southern District of Florida
Education
  • Cornell University School of Industrial and Labor Relations (B.S., 1977)
  • Rutgers University , Industrial Relations (M.A., 1980)
  • Florida State University (J.D., 1981)
Publications
  • "The Constitutionality of Legislatively Mandated Binding Interest Arbitration: A Guide for the Practitioner", The Center for Employee Relations Review, Vol. I, No. 3 (1980)
  • "Arbitrability of Individual Grievances in the Public Sector: Florida 's Unique Approach", The Florida Bar Journal, Vol. LVIII, No. 11, December, 1984
  • "Drug Testing in the Workplace", The Florida Bar Journal, June, 1986
